What does paint protection film really do?
- Stone chip protection: PPF absorbs the energy of small impacts and protects the original paintwork from damage.
- Self-healing surface: High-quality paint protection films can regenerate fine scratches independently when heated.
- UV/car wash protection: The film prevents oxidation from UV radiation and protects against fine friction contacts in car washes.

FAQ
How long does PPF last?
Depending on quality and care, a professional paint protection film can last up to 10 years. Regular washing with pH-neutral cleaners and avoiding harsh chemicals are essential.
Can you see the foil?
High-quality PPF is transparent and virtually invisible. Edges and transitions are barely perceptible when applied correctly – the paintwork appears unchanged and brilliant.
PPF vs. Ceramic
Ceramic coatings offer shine and hydrophobic properties, but no physical protection. PPF, on the other hand, is a protective barrier against mechanical damage such as stone chips or scratches. Ideally, both systems should be combined.
PPF for leasing
Definitely a good idea: Leasing companies pay particular attention to the paintwork condition upon return. PPF protects against everyday wear and tear and can prevent costly subsequent claims.
